The San Diego Padres (42-41) are underdogs (+105) as they try to finish off a sweep of a two-game series against the Washington Nationals (38-40, -125). The series finale starts at 4:10 PM ET on Wednesday. Washington has DJ Herz starting, while San Diego will counter with Dylan Cease.

Nationals' Leading Hitters
- C.J. Abrams leads Washington in homers with 12 while also maintaining a team-best .275 batting average.
- Jesse Winker has collected 65 hits this season and has an OBP of .387. He's slugging .413 on the year.
- Luis Garcia has collected 63 base hits, an OBP of .289 and a slugging percentage of .392 this season.
- Lane Thomas is batting .241 with an OBP of .296 and a slugging percentage of .421 this season.
Padres' Leading Hitters
- Jurickson Profar paces the Padres with 50 runs batted in while accumulating a team-high batting average of .317.
- Ha-Seong Kim is hitting .221 with nine doubles, three triples, 10 home runs and 45 walks.
- Jake Cronenworth has 17 doubles, two triples, 12 home runs and 24 walks while batting .266.
- Luis Arraez is batting .311 with 15 doubles, a triple, two home runs and 14 walks.
